birthday fun- washi tape drink stirrers

one of my favorite friends just had a special birthday celebration this past weekend and i got a little crafty to make it festive.  one of my favories were these cute little drink stirrers, they made every drink feel like a party! they were simple to put together and only required a few things- a 1/8" dowel cut into 7-8" sticks, washi tape, and gold foil. *heads up- washi tape will work on it's own for the flags but for the confetti sticks i had to bust out the glue gun to keep them together.
